CIDE DICTIONARY

Synagoguen. [F., from L. synagoga, Gr. a bringing together, an assembly, a synagogue, fr. to bring together; sy`n with + to lead. See Syn-, and Agent.].
  •  A congregation or assembly of Jews met for the purpose of worship, or the performance of religious rites.  [1913 Webster]
  •  The building or place appropriated to the religious worship of the Jews.  [1913 Webster]
  •  The council of, probably, 120 members among the Jews, first appointed after the return from the Babylonish captivity; -- called also the Great Synagogue, and sometimes, though erroneously, the Sanhedrin.  [1913 Webster]
  •  A congregation in the early Christian church.  [1913 Webster]
    "My brethren, . . . if there come into your synagogue a man with a gold ring."  [1913 Webster]
  •  Any assembly of men.  Milton.  [1913 Webster]

OXFORD DICTIONARY

Synagogue, n.
1 the building where a Jewish assembly or congregation meets for religious observance and instruction.
2 the assembly itself.

Derivative
synagogal adj. synagogical adj.
Etymology
ME f. OF sinagoge f. LL synagoga f. Gk sunagoge meeting (as SYN-, ago bring)
